Description
The following message is shown on a blank page when you have upgraded to TYPO3 version 4.5:
"This installation was just upgraded to TYPO3 4.5. In this version, some default settings have changed.
You can continue to use your settings by specifying the former default values in localconf.php.
Please proceed to the Update Wizard in the TYPO3 Install Tool to update your configuration."
This page really needs to be pimped (in a nice layout) and include a link to the install tool. Especially the text of this sentence needs to be changed "You can continue to use your settings by specifying the former default values in localconf.php." What is meant by "specifying the former default values in localconf.php"?
